GPT-4.1 nano vs GPT-5.4 Nano: Overview
GPT-4.1 nano, released by OpenAI in April 2025, is the smallest and most cost-efficient member of the GPT-4.1 family. It is multimodal, supporting both text and image inputs, and retains the family’s extended 1 million-token context window—allowing it to handle large documents or codebases despite its lightweight design. Its training knowledge extends to June 2024.
GPT-4.1 nano prioritizes speed and affordability over raw reasoning power. While less capable than GPT-4.1 and GPT-4.1 mini, it is well-suited for high-volume or latency-sensitive workloads such as classification, autocomplete, content moderation, and lightweight assistants. This makes it an attractive option for developers seeking scalable deployment where efficiency is more critical than deep reasoning.
GPT-5.4 nano is a high-throughput model developed by OpenAI and released on March 17, 2026, as the efficiency-optimized entry in the GPT-5.4 family. Engineered for cost-sensitive production environments and latency-critical workloads, it features an expanded 400,000-token context window that enables the processing of large document batches or extensive logs in a single pass. The model is primarily optimized for text-heavy operations, serving as a premier engine for high-volume classification, data extraction, ranking, and the orchestration of lightweight sub-agents where speed and low per-token costs are the primary requirements.
While it supports text and image inputs, GPT-5.4 nano is designed as a text-first worker rather than a specialized visual reasoning tool. In multi-model architectures, it is best utilized for structured text tasks and simple coding sub-tasks, leaving intensive vision reasoning and UI navigation to its sibling, GPT-5.4 mini. Compared to the previous GPT-5 nano, this version provides a significant leap in reliability for structured outputs and tool calling, making it a dependable and economical choice for developers building scalable, automated pipelines that require rapid execution at the edge of the GPT-5.4 ecosystem.
